What is the difference between Part Time Asic Verification Manager vs Part Time Digital Design Engineer?

AspectPart Time Asic Verification ManagerPart Time Digital Design Engineer
Primary FocusOverseeing ASIC verification processes and managing verification teamsDesigning digital circuits and implementing hardware logic
Required SkillsVerification methodologies, team management, hardware description languagesDigital design, HDL coding, circuit simulation
Work EnvironmentCollaborative teams in semiconductor or tech companiesDesign labs, R&D departments in tech firms
Common UsageUsed in verification phases of ASIC developmentUsed in hardware design and development

The Part Time Asic Verification Manager primarily oversees verification activities and manages verification teams, focusing on ensuring ASIC functionality. In contrast, the Part Time Digital Design Engineer concentrates on creating and implementing digital hardware designs. While both roles require knowledge of hardware description languages, the verification manager emphasizes management and verification processes, whereas the digital design engineer focuses on circuit design and implementation.
